When Life Gives You Lemons

When life gives you lemons, make some invisible ink! You can do so much more then make lemonade.

 A lemon is a Super household item.  If you have a lemon you can  Freshen and moisturize the air in your home by filling a pan with water,add lemon peels, a couple cinnamon sticks and cloves. bring it to a boil and leave it on the stove top so you can simmer the water periodically for a delicious scent in your home.

Do you have trouble getting odor out of the fridge even though you cleaned it? Squeeze some lemon juice on a cotton ball and leave it in the fridge for a few hours.  It will take care of the problem.

You have caked on food in the microwave. No problem. Just mix 3 tablespoons of lemon juice into 1 1/2 cup of water in a microwave safe bowl. Microwave on high for 5 to 10 minutes. then just wipe out the inside of the microwave with a damp cloth.

Let the kids have some fun with lemon juice. all you need is lemon juice, q-tips, and white paper. The kids dip their q-tip into the lemon juice and write a message on the paper. when it dries it is invisible. when it’s time to read the message hold the paper up in bright sunlight or to a light bulb. the heat will cause the writing to darken and the message can be read.
